That depends on what your goals are. Do you want offspring simply for fun, or are you striving to breed a better flock? If you want better quality birds, I would suggest evaluating the two pullets once they are breeding age and choosing the one that displays the best health, structure, and rate of lay. I personally would look for a wide, flat back; legs set well apart; a clean, bright face and a head of good size; and lustrous, intact feathers. Good layers may denigrate in feather quality towards the end of their moults, but pullets should have decent feathering no matter their production rates.What should I breed him with?
